Excelin IF-funktio, jossa on 3 ehtoa (5 loogista testiä)

  • Jaa Tämä
Hugh West

Kun suoritat monimutkaista ja tehokasta data-analyysia, sinun on perusteltava eri olosuhteet yhdellä hetkellä. in. Microsoft Excel , IF-toiminto toimii tehokkaana työkaluna ehtojen käsittelyssä. Tässä opetusohjelmassa käsittelemme sisäkkäisiä IF toiminto Excelissä. Analysoimme IF toiminto 3 ehtoa Excelissä perustuen 5 loogista testiä .

Lataa harjoituskirja

Lataa tämä harjoitustiedosto ja kokeile menetelmiä itse.

IF-funktio ja 3 ehtoa.xlsx

5 loogista testiä Excelin IF-funktiossa 3 ehdolla

Prosessin kuvaamiseksi tässä on erään yrityksen tietoja. Myyntiraportti Se näyttää seuraavat tiedot Tuotekoodi ja Kuukausittainen myynti osoitteessa solualue B4:C10 .

Meidän on määritettävä Myynnin tila näiden mukaan 3 ehtoa joka näkyy alla olevassa kuvassa:

Sovelletaan nyt seuraavia loogisia testejä tietokannan kuuden tuotteen tilan määrittämiseksi.

1. Sisäkkäinen IF-funktio, jossa on 3 ehtoa

Excelissä voimme sijoittaa useita IF-toimintoja samaan aikaan monimutkaisten laskutoimitusten suorittamiseksi.

Tässä artikkelissa sovellamme sisäkkäistä IF toiminto 3 ehtoa Seurataan prosessia.

  • Lisää ensin tämä kaava kohtaan solu D5 .
=IF(C5>=2500,"Excellent",IF(C5>=2000,"Good",IF(C5>=1000,"Average")))

  • Paina seuraavaksi Kirjoita .
  • Tämän jälkeen näet ensimmäisen tilan, joka perustuu sovellettuihin ehtoihin.

Tässä käytimme IF toiminto soveltaa loogista vertailua valittujen ehtojen välillä. solu C5 .

  • Käytä seuraavaksi Automaattinen täyttö työkalua ja saat kaikki kunkin myyntimäärän tilatiedot.

Lue lisää: VBA IF-lauseke useilla ehdoilla Excelissä (8 menetelmää)

2. IF-funktio ja AND-logiikka 3 ehtoa varten Excelissä

Tässä jaksossa sovelletaan IF funktio, joka sisältää AND-funktio loogista testiä varten. Seuraa alla olevia ohjeita.

  • Lisää ensin tämä kaava kohtaan solu D5 .
=IF(AND(C5>=2500),"Excellent",IF(AND(C5>=2000),"Good",IF(AND(C5>=1000),"Average","")))

  • Paina seuraavaksi Kirjoita ja näet ensimmäisen tulosteen.

Tässä yhdistimme IF ja AND-toiminnot vertaamaan kutakin ehtoa niiden tekstiin erikseen ja palauttamaan arvon, jos ehdot eivät täytä solun arvoa kohdassa C5 . Lopulta lisäsimme Tyhjä merkkijono ( "" ) jättää tyhjät solut pois, jos niitä on.

  • Sovelletaan lopuksi tätä kaavaa solualue D6:D10 ja katso lopputulos.

Lue lisää: Excel VBA: If- ja And-lausekkeiden yhdistäminen useita ehtoja varten

3. Excelin IF-funktio OR-logiikalla 3 ehdon perusteella

Yhdistelmä IF ja OR-toiminnot on myös erittäin tehokas työkalu logiikkatestin suorittamiseen kolmella ehdolla. Katsotaanpa, miten se toimii.

  • Valitse alussa solu D5 .
  • Lisää tähän tämä kaava.
=IF(OR(C5>=2500),"Excellent",IF(OR(C5>=2000),"Good",IF(OR(C5>=1000),"Average","")))

  • Paina sen jälkeen Kirjoita .
  • Käytä lopuksi AutoFill työkalu solualue D6:D10 .
  • Lopuksi näet alla olevan tulosteen:

Täällä IF ja TAI toiminto hyötyy vertailusta 3 ehdon sisällä. Siksi se määrittää ehdot. Erinomainen , Hyvä ja Keskimääräinen arvojensa mukaan.

Lue lisää: Excel VBA: Yhdistetty If ja Or (3 esimerkkiä)

4. Excelin IF-lauseke ja SUM-funktio 3 ehtoa varten

Jos tietokokonaisuutesi ei toimi millään edellä mainituista loogisista testeistä, voit käyttää seuraavia vaihtoehtoja SUMMA-funktio sisällytetty IF lausunto. Se toimii menestyksekkäästi 3 ehdon osalta.

  • Sovelletaan ensin tätä kaavaa solu D5 .
=IF(SUM(C5>=2500),"Excellent",IF(SUM(C5>=2000),"Good","Average"))

  • Paina tämän jälkeen Kirjoita nähdäksesi ensimmäisen tulosteen.

Tässä yhdistelmä IF funktio vertaa jokaista ehtoa arvoon solu C5 . Tämän jälkeen SUMMA funktio laskee arvon ehdon perusteella määrittääkseen, onko se true tai väärä .

  • Sovelletaan lopuksi AutoFill työkalun avulla saat kaikki tilat, joissa on 3 ehtoa.

Lue lisää: Excel VBA: If Then Else -lausunto useilla ehdoilla (5 esimerkkiä)

5. Yhdistä IF & AVERAGE-funktiot 3 ehtojen kanssa Excelissä

AVERAGE-toiminto on myös hyödyllinen, jos sinulla on erilaisia merkkijonoja. Se yhdistyy komentoon IF funktiota ehtojen vertailemiseen. Katsotaanpa prosessia alla.

  • Valitse alussa solu D5 .
  • Lisää sitten tämä kaava soluun.
=IF(AVERAGE(C5>=2500), "Erinomainen",IF(AVERAGE(C5>=2000), "Hyvä", "Keskimääräinen")))

  • Paina sen jälkeen Kirjoita .
  • Sovelletaan lopuksi tätä kaavaa solualue D6:D10 .
  • Lopuksi näet alla olevan tulosteen.

Tässä käytimme IF funktiota 3 olosuhteen vertailemiseksi. Sitten sovellettiin funktiota KESKIMÄÄRÄINEN funktio palauttaa valitun solun keskiarvon (jos sellainen on).

Lue lisää: Kuinka soveltaa Excelin IF-lauseketta useiden ehtojen kanssa alueella

Excelin IF-funktio, jossa on 2 ehtoa

Tässä on lisävinkki sinulle, jos työskentelet seuraavien kanssa 2 ehtoa Katsotaanpa, miten IF toiminto toimii tässä tapauksessa.

  • Otetaan aluksi kaksi ehtoa: Voitto ja Tappio arvojen perusteella >=2500 ja >=1000 vastaavasti.

  • Lisää sitten tämä kaava kohtaan solu D5 .
=IF(AND(C5>=2500,OR(C5>=1000)),"Profit","Loss")

  • Paina tämän jälkeen Kirjoita ja näet arvon ensimmäisen tilan kohdassa solu C5 .

Täällä IF , AND & TAI funktiot yhdistetään, jotta voidaan määrittää edellytykset Voitto ja Tappio osoitteessa solu C5 ehdollisten arvojen perusteella.

  • Käytä lopuksi FlashFill työkalua ja saada lopullinen tuloste 2 ehdon perusteella.

Lue lisää: Kuinka käyttää IF-funktiota useiden ehtojen kanssa Excelissä

Muistettavat asiat

  • Alun perin asettamasi kaavan ehtojen järjestystä on pakko noudattaa. Muuten kaava näyttää väärän arvon.
  • Varmista, että jokainen Suluissa kaavan sisällä olevien numeroiden ja järjestyksen mukaan oikean tuloksen saamiseksi.
  • Jos ehdot asetetaan Teksti muodossa, ne on suljettava kaksinkertaiset lainausmerkit .

Päätelmä

Päätteeksi tämä artikkeli toivoen, että se oli hyödyllinen yksi on Excel IF toiminto, jossa on 3 ehtoa, jotka perustuvat 5 loogiseen testiin. Yritin myös kattaa prosessin 2 ehdolla. Kerro meille oivaltavat ehdotuksesi kommenttikenttään. Seuraa. ExcelWIKI lisää blogeja.

Hugh West on erittäin kokenut Excel-kouluttaja ja analyytikko, jolla on yli 10 vuoden kokemus alalta. Hän on koulutukseltaan laskentatoimen ja rahoituksen kandidaatti sekä kauppatieteiden maisteri. Hughilla on intohimo opettamiseen, ja hän on kehittänyt ainutlaatuisen opetusmenetelmän, jota on helppo seurata ja ymmärtää. Hänen asiantuntemuksensa Excelistä on auttanut tuhansia opiskelijoita ja ammattilaisia ​​maailmanlaajuisesti parantamaan taitojaan ja menestymään urallaan. Blogissaan Hugh jakaa tietämyksensä maailman kanssa tarjoamalla ilmaisia ​​Excel-opetusohjelmia ja verkkokoulutusta auttaakseen yksilöitä ja yrityksiä saavuttamaan täyden potentiaalinsa.